Choosing Between Standard and Edge Ryobi Batteries
The new line up simplifies everything. Ryobi dropped the confusing middle tiers. Now you pick between two clear options for your batteries for ryobi needs.
The standard 18V ONE+ Lithium pack suits most users. It includes IntelliCell protection and COOL-CORE cooling. I use this for drilling, driving, lights, and general shop work. The capacity ranges from 1.3 Ah to 6.0 Ah. I recommend stocking the 5.0 Ah or 6.0 Ah models because batteries for ryobi in these sizes balance runtime and weight perfectly. You get 30 percent more power than older standard packs.
The Lithium EDGE tier is built differently. Ryobi engineered these with tables cell technology. Instead of traditional battery tabs, energy flows more efficiently through the pack. This design delivers up to 2X more power and 4X more runtime. The trade off is cost because you pay extra. But for circular saws, mowers, and blowers that demand sustained current, the EDGE pack earns its price. It also charges in 15 minutes on fast chargers. That speed matters when you’re running back to back projects.
Batteries for Ryobi Compatibility Across Your Tool Collection
This is where Ryobi’s system shines. Every ryobi battery pack works with every 18V ONE+ tool. This backward compatibility extends back to 1996. I own tools from three different decades. All accept the same batteries for ryobi design.
The physical connection never changed. Ryobi uses a dual rail slide with a single spring latch. Voltage stays at 18V nominal. This consistency means your drill from 2010 takes the latest pack. Your newest brushless tool runs on your oldest battery. Nothing becomes obsolete.
This matters when building your system. You’re not locked into buying everything at once. Add tools gradually. Each one accepts existing ryobi batteries you already own. Many aftermarket packs maintain this compatibility too. Quality third party batteries for ryobi cost less while delivering solid performance. Just verify they include proper certifications like IEC 62133 and UN 38.3 before purchasing.

Real Performance How Ryobi Batteries Actually Perform Under Load
I tested ryobi batteries across typical DIY scenarios. A 5.0 Ah pack with premium high-drain cells sustained my circular saw through five 10-foot cuts without voltage sag. Runtime stayed consistent. Speed never dropped. The same task on an old 1.5 Ah pack required three battery swaps and felt sluggish.
Heat management proved critical. After two hours of continuous operation, my older packs felt hot. Modern batteries for ryobi stayed cool. The COOL-CORE system manages thermal build up. This protects the lithium-ion chemistry and extends charge cycle counts.
Battery Management System (BMS) protection is invisible but essential. Good ryobi batteries include six protection layers. Overcharge cut off at 4.2V per cell, over discharge protection at 2.5V per cell, over current limits, thermal cut off at 65°C, sub millisecond short circuit shutdown, and passive cell balancing during charging. Budget packs skip some protections. You’re gambling with safety and reliability.
Weight matters too. A 6.0 Ah pack adds heft compared to compact 1.5 Ah models. But the extra capacity justifies it. I’d rather swap a heavy pack once than swap a light pack five times.
Maintenance That Keeps Batteries for Ryobi Working Longer
Storage conditions directly impact longevity. Keep your ryobi batteries in a cool, dry space between 68 to 77 degrees Fahrenheit. Avoid hot vehicles or direct sunlight. Heat accelerates lithium-ion degradation. Cold temperatures reduce usable capacity temporarily, but don’t cause permanent damage.
Don’t fully drain packs regularly. Run them down to 20 percent, then charge. Frequent complete discharge cycles stress the chemistry. I charge my ryobi battery the moment they reach 30 percent capacity. This approach has extended pack lifespan noticeably.
Clean the charging contacts every month. Dirt and corrosion prevent proper current flow. Use a dry cloth. Bent pins on older chargers can damage new packs. Upgrade to a modern 18V ONE+ charger if yours is over five years old. They charge faster and include smart power management.
Don’t leave ryobi batteries on the charger indefinitely. Once fully charged, remove them. Trickle charging for weeks stresses cell chemistry. Use them regularly even if casually. Dormant packs lose capacity faster than packs in regular service.

1. Can I use aftermarket batteries for ryobi tools without voiding my warranty?
Yes. US law prohibits manufacturers from denying warranty coverage simply because you used third party batteries for ryobi. Ryobi would need to prove a specific aftermarket pack directly caused a specific tool failure. Normal tool failures such as motor, switch, and gearbox have nothing to do with the battery. Your tool warranty remains valid.
2. How many charge cycles should quality batteries for ryobi deliver?
Premium batteries for ryobi with high-drain cells typically survive 500 plus full cycles before noticeable capacity loss begins. At one cycle per week, which is typical DIY use, that’s 10 plus years of service. Heavy daily users see degradation after 1.5 to 2 years. Most quality packs include 3 years warranties covering manufacturing defects.
3. Does voltage matter when choosing replacement batteries for ryobi?
Absolutely. Stick to 18V nominal packs for all standard 18V ONE+ tools. Using wrong voltage damages motors and creates safety hazards. Ryobi’s 40V platform uses different packs. Don’t cross systems. Know your tool’s voltage before shopping for batteries for ryobi replacements.
